Breast facts and figures
- The average breast weighs about 400 grams. This can double during pregnancy.
- The mean volume is about 560ml.
- During menstruation, breast volume can vary as much as 13.6%, due to water retention and cell growth.
- Breasts are almost never the same size, with the left breast usually larger than the right, with as much as 40 ml.
- To breastfeed a baby, big breasts are not required - half an eggshell size would be enough to supply adequate nutrition
